Page 11: Dongles
The passive Single-Link Dongle converts DisplayPort input signals to single-link DVI output signals. It is compatible with all Barco grayscale displays and up to 2MP color models. For color displays of 3MP and greater resolutions, the Dual-Link Dongle is necessary. Page 12: Active Single-link Dongle
2. Display Controller installation 2.5.2 Active Single-Link Dongle About Barco Display Controllers are not compatible with third-party active single-link dongles. Please use Barco passive Single-Link dongles. 2.5.3 Active Dual-Link Dongle About The active Dual-Link Dongle converts DisplayPort input signals to dual-link DVI output signals. Unlike the passive Single-Link dongle, the Dual-Link dongle allows higher resolutions (greater than 1920x1200) on color displays. - Page 13 2. Click and drag the Configuration Pane to pan through its sections or click on the links in the Navigation Pane to advance... Page 24: Application Appearance Manager
Description Overview The high luminance of Barco diagnostic displays may not be necessary when using the displays to view text documents, emails, or other non-diagnostic applications. The Application Appearance Manager (AAM) feature allows the user to set all windows of specific applications to a lower desired luminance, while re- taining the full diagnostic luminance for all other applications. Driver and software features Film Clip 5.5.1 Description Overview Film Clip allows the user to view a physical radiological film by using the I-Luminate feature of the display as a virtual light box. Image 5-6 Supported display controllers When driven by an MXRT-x400 or later display controller, Film Clip can be enabled on the MDMG-5221 and MDMC-12133 displays. Page 29: Operation

The reading environment settings for diagnostic displays allow the user to specify the color temperature and luminance of the Barco SteadyColor displays. The reading environment settings for non-diagnostic displays allow the user to specify the maximum luminance of other displays attached to the workstation. Page 31: Configuration

5.12.1 Description Overview The Barco Coronis Uniti display supports SoftGlow. It consists of a task light, which sheds a light on the desktop, and a wall light, which provides ambient lighting for the reading room to reduce eye fatigue. The brightness of each is configurable. Page 34: Operation
When driven by an MXRT-x400 or later display controller, SoftGlow can be configurated on MDMC-12133 displays. 5.12.2 Operation Using SoftGlow The Uniti lights will be set to the SoftGlow settings when the user has logged on to the Barco display system. 5.12.3 Configuration Configuring SoftGlow Task Light and Wall Light: Use these sliders to set the brightness of the lights. SpotView Align implements SpotView technology in different shapes to enable alternative uses. The two alternate shapes are a bar and a vee. They are only available through use of the Barco Touchpad, and both allow custom angles specified by the user. Page 36: Touchpad Gestures
5.14.1 Description Overview In addition to controlling SpotView, the Barco Touchpad can control the cursor and allows the user to con- trol PACS and other applications with multi-touch gestures and touchpad buttons. The user can program the gestures and buttons to send shortcut keystrokes recognized by the PACS system. Page 37: Configuration
